Worcester Bosch vs Vaillant Fault Codes: What Actually Differs

Worcester Bosch and Vaillant fault codes differ primarily in their format and display method, not the core faults they indicate. Both systems point to similar issues like ignition failure or low pressure, but require different diagnostic approaches.

The Core Difference: How Faults Are Displayed

The most immediate difference between Worcester Bosch and Vaillant fault codes is how they are presented to you. Worcester Bosch boilers typically display simple numeric codes, such as EA, 0A, or 225, on a basic digital display or via a flashing light sequence on an LED. Vaillant boilers, on the other hand, use a letter-number combination system, like F.22 or S.53, shown on a more detailed LCD screen. This fundamental difference in format is the first thing a homeowner notices and dictates the initial step in looking up what the code means.

Understanding the Fault Code Systems

Despite the different formats, both manufacturers are signalling similar underlying problems. The codes are a shorthand for the boiler's internal diagnostic check. For example, a code indicating low water pressure (like Vaillant's F.22 or Worcester's flashing light pattern for low pressure) points to the same fundamental issue in the heating system's sealed circuit. Similarly, ignition or flame detection faults (such as Vaillant's F.28 or Worcester's EA code) both refer to a failure in establishing a flame at the burner, which could be due to a faulty electrode, gas valve issue, or blocked condensate pipe.

What the Codes Actually Tell an Engineer

To a Gas Safe registered engineer, these codes are a starting point, not a definitive diagnosis. The code narrows down the system to check. For instance, a 'flow sensor' error code tells the engineer to inspect the sensor's wiring, resistance, and whether it's correctly detecting water flow. The repair procedure for a faulty sensor is conceptually similar regardless of the brand on the boiler's case. The real value for the engineer is knowing the specific code sequences and typical failure modes for each brand, which comes from training and experience.

Common Ground: Faults You Might See on Both

Several common heating faults generate codes on both Worcester Bosch and Vaillant boilers. Recognising these can help you understand the urgency of the situation.

  • Low Water Pressure: A frequent issue on sealed systems. Both brands will flag this, often preventing the boiler from firing for central heating.
  • Ignition/Lockout Faults: The boiler attempts to light but fails repeatedly, going into a safety lockout. This requires professional diagnosis.
  • Overheating or Pump Faults: Codes related to the pump not running or system blockage, which can cause the boiler to overheat and shut down.
  • Flue or Air Pressure Faults: Critical safety codes indicating a problem with the flue gas evacuation or air intake. These demand immediate attention from a Gas Safe engineer.

Why You Still Need a Gas Safe Engineer

While looking up a fault code can give you insight, it does not equip you to perform a repair. Gas boilers are complex, pressurised appliances. Incorrect diagnosis or repair can lead to dangerous situations, including gas leaks, carbon monoxide production, or damage to the boiler. A fully Gas Safe registered engineer will use the fault code as one piece of evidence, combined with voltage tests, pressure checks, and component inspection to find the root cause. They also have access to manufacturer-specific technical manuals and training to correctly interpret less common codes and perform safe, lasting repairs.

Can I reset a fault code myself?

You can often reset a boiler by switching it off and on, but this only clears the code temporarily if the underlying fault remains. If the fault code returns immediately or frequently, it indicates a persistent problem that needs professional diagnosis. Never repeatedly reset a fault related to gas or combustion.

Is one brand's fault code system more reliable than the other's?

No, the reliability lies in the boiler's components and installation, not the fault code display system. Both systems are effective at alerting you to a problem. The complexity of the fault, not the code format, determines the repair difficulty.

If I have the fault code, can I buy and fit the part myself?

This is strongly discouraged. A fault code points to a symptom, not always the exact failed part. For example, an ignition fault code could be a faulty electrode, a gas valve issue, or a problem with the PCB. Fitting the wrong part is wasteful and potentially dangerous. Gas work and boiler repairs must, by law, be carried out by a Gas Safe registered engineer.
